Marienberg Abbey & Churburg Castle

Marienburg Abbey is a place of peace and of power. In 2007, a museum opened its doors in the newly renovated building: in addition to an exhibition of art from the abbey’s early days, it offers insight into 900 years of history and the daily lives of the 13 monks. There is also a permanent exhibition of minerals to be viewed.

Churburg Castle, which was built in the thirteenth century, is one of South Tyrol’s best-preserved castles today. Churburg is particularly well known for its armoury, which contains 50 fully preserved suits of armour. A jousting festival takes place there every year, recalling the castle’s heyday.
